The purpose of the trip was to take part in all Jet Ski races,
named gUAE JETSKI Seriesh.
Now I explain a little about Jet Ski. The riders can ride a Jet Ski
that can slide on the water. The fastest ones can get up to 150km.
I have ride Jet Ski since I was 12, and I like doing it.
But I mustnft ride Jet Ski in Japan now because I am only 15 years
old and I canft get a driverfs license. In UAE, we donft need
a license for Jet Ski. So, young riders, including me, must go
abroad to practice and race.

Now I will talk about my life in Dubai.
The local people took care of me and I spent at their home.
In the week, I usually went school for Japanese and studied there.
After school I practiced Jet Ski, and most holidays I could practice
all day. While staying and the host family, I could learn about the
local culture. So, I will tell a little bit about them.
The first one is because of the people of UAE are all believers
of Islam, so they play 5 times a day facing Mecca. And other than
that they canft neither eat pork nor drink wine or beer.
The lunch time is after 3 pm. So the people eat sandwiches or
snacks about noon. And after waiting for students coming
from school, the family starts eating lunch together. So I could
really enjoy a different culture from Japan.
